Highlights
- Fort Lauderdale has 49.9% more rainy days than Roanoke.
- Fort Lauderdale has 16.6% more Sunny Days than Roanoke.
- On the BestPlaces comfort index, Fort Lauderdale scores 14.7% worse than Roanoke
